Days after securing their return to champions league next season by winning the last match in the premier league against Nottingham Forest, the blues have now lifted their first silverware under their new ownership.

Enzo Maresca’s side were behind by a single goal in the first half but it was the young and talented Cole Palmer who inspired the blues into a comeback and secure a by far margin victory against Real Betis.
Palmer provided two brilliant assists within few minutes of the second half of the match. First, he provided Enzo Fernandez with a splendid cross that he scored with a close range header and another cross was presented to Nicolas Jackson who scored a near post goal with ease.

“I was sick of getting the ball and going backwards and sideways, i thought when i get the ball im going to go. The first one, there was a bit of space and i saw Enzo running at it so i put it over the top. The second one same again, i saw Jackson so i crossed.” Palmer said afterwards.
Upon lifting the Conference League Cup, Chelsea have become the first ever and currently the only club to have win each of the major European trophies; The Champions League, Europa League, Conference League, Super Cup and the defunct Cup winners Cup.
